DMC Rehabilitation Institute of Michigan is a leading hospital in rehabilitation medicine and research, recognized for its expertise in spinal cord injury, brain injury, stroke, amputee, orthopedics, and catastrophic injury care. The Institute includes the Center for Spinal Cord Injury Recovery and the Southeastern Michigan Traumatic Brain Injury System (SEMTBIS), a federally designated model system for brain injury care and research. RIM also operates 31 outpatient sites focused on sports medicine and orthopedics. This role involves diagnosing and treating speech, language, swallowing, and cognitive disorders under general supervision. The specialist will manage complex and specialty cases, utilizing various diagnostic tests and patient history to develop and administer treatment plans. Responsibilities include counseling patients and families, documenting progress, coding for billing, participating in inter-disciplinary teams, mentoring staff, and providing educational in-services. Continuous professional development is expected.
